Just to make it clear to all who have doubts, the W201 is a vehicle developed by Mahindra and has nothing to do with Ssangyong. There is no re-badging involved in case of the W201. As far as the Ssangyong Rexton is concerned, it may come with Mahindra and / or Ssanyong badges.

Let me answer as fairly as possible.

It certainly is a Quantum leap over any M&M/ Tata before it.
It is comparable in some measure in terms of ideas, features, convenience etc to the premium SUV's such as say the Captiva etc.

It is not a re-badged Korando or Rexton or any other. It is a new and interesting, muscular silhouette and clearly has been designed in house with some amount of help I am sure. It looks very purposeful, tough and in my opinion it is a first class effort - rather like the Scorpio was when it was first introduced. Yet, there are some things which need to be put right and I am sure, will be, before it comes to market.

It would not be fair for me to comment on the pricing because for one thing the pricing is not clear as of now. Also, I will certainly have some amount of personal bias based on what I would want to pay for it.

I dont want to be guilty of creating some kind of expectation/ mis-impression on the forum, especially ref pricing which is a hugely sensitive part of any new package/ product.
